The Importance of Early Dental Care
Oral health plays a crucial role in overall well-being, and establishing good dental habits from an early age can prevent a wide range of dental problems later in life. Many parents may not realize the significance of early dental care, often assuming that baby teeth are temporary and, therefore, not as important. However, primary teeth serve as the foundation for proper speech development, nutrition, and alignment of permanent teeth. Neglecting early dental care can lead to cavities, infections, and misalignment, affecting a child’s oral health well into adulthood.
Understanding the Right Time for the First Dental Visit
The American Academy of Pediatric Dentistry (AAPD) strongly recommends that children have their first dental check-up by their first birthday or within six months of the eruption of their first tooth. This early visit helps assess the child’s oral development, identify potential dental issues, and provide parents with guidance on proper oral hygiene. Pediatric dentists specialize in treating young patients and educating families on the best practices for maintaining healthy teeth and gums.
Why Early Dental Care is Essential
- Prevention of Tooth Decay and Cavities
One of the primary reasons for early dental visits is to prevent cavities, which are one of the most common chronic childhood diseases. Even baby teeth are susceptible to decay, and untreated cavities can lead to pain, difficulty eating, and infection. Pediatric dentists help parents understand how to care for their child’s teeth and recommend preventive measures such as fluoride treatments and dental sealants to protect against decay. - Developing Healthy Oral Hygiene Habits
Regular dental visits at a young age instill good oral hygiene habits. Children who become familiar with dental care early are more likely to brush and floss regularly, reducing the risk of gum disease and cavities. Dentists also educate parents on the best techniques for cleaning their child’s teeth and choosing the right toothbrush and toothpaste. - Monitoring Dental and Jaw Development
A child’s oral structure is continuously developing, and early dental check-ups help track the growth of teeth and jaws. If any developmental issues arise, such as misaligned teeth or bite problems, early intervention by Pediatric Dentist in KPHB can help prevent more serious complications later. Dentists may recommend orthodontic treatment if necessary, ensuring proper alignment and function of permanent teeth. - Preventing Dental Anxiety
Many adults experience dental anxiety due to negative experiences in childhood. Introducing children to dental visits in a positive and friendly manner reduces fear and helps them view dental care as a normal part of life. Pediatric dental offices are designed to be child-friendly, with colorful decorations and engaging activities to make visits enjoyable. - Guidance on Diet and Oral Health
Diet plays a significant role in dental health, and pediatric dentists provide valuable advice on foods and drinks that can help maintain strong teeth. Excessive consumption of sugary snacks and beverages contributes to tooth decay, and early guidance on proper nutrition helps establish healthy eating habits. Parents learn how to make better dietary choices for their children to support optimal oral health. - Addressing Bad Oral Habits Early
Many young children develop habits such as thumb-sucking or prolonged pacifier use, which can affect the growth and alignment of their teeth. Early dental visits allow dentists to identify these habits and provide strategies to help children break them before they lead to long-term issues. - Encouraging a Positive Relationship with Oral Care
When dental care becomes a routine part of a child’s life, they grow up understanding the importance of oral health. This proactive approach reduces the likelihood of developing serious dental issues that require extensive treatments in the future. Children who start dental visits early are more likely to continue regular check-ups as they grow, ensuring lifelong dental wellness.

What Sets Pediatric Dentistry Apart?
Pediatric dentistry is a specialized branch of dental care that focuses exclusively on the oral health of infants, children, and teenagers. Unlike general dentists, Pediatric Dentist in KPHB undergo additional years of training after completing dental school to develop expertise in handling the unique dental needs of young patients. Their approach is designed to provide a comfortable, child-friendly experience while ensuring proper dental development.
Specialized Training and Expertise
Pediatric dentists complete an extra two to three years of advanced training, equipping them with in-depth knowledge and skills to manage children’s oral health. This specialized training includes:
- Understanding Child Psychology and Behavior Management
Treating children requires more than just clinical expertise. Pediatric dentists are trained to handle young patients’ emotions, fears, and anxieties, making them feel safe and comfortable during treatment. Techniques like tell-show-do, positive reinforcement, and distraction methods help reduce dental anxiety and build trust. - Comprehensive Knowledge of Dental Development
From baby teeth eruption to permanent teeth alignment, pediatric dentists monitor the growth and development of a child’s oral structures. They identify potential concerns, such as misalignment, bite issues, or delayed tooth eruption, and provide early interventions to prevent future complications. - Expertise in Treating Children with Special Needs
Pediatric dentists are well-equipped to care for children with autism, ADHD, sensory processing disorders, and other medical conditions that may make dental visits challenging. Their offices are designed to accommodate these children with gentle approaches, sensory-friendly environments, and customized treatment plans to ensure a positive experience. - Creating a Fun and Engaging Dental Experience
A major goal of pediatric dentistry is to make dental visits exciting rather than intimidating. Child-friendly clinics often include bright colors, toys, interactive games, and television screens to keep young patients engaged. Pediatric dentists use a compassionate and friendly approach, helping kids associate dental care with positivity rather than fear.

Tips for a Positive Dental Experience
Ensuring a stress-free and enjoyable dental visit for your child can help build lifelong healthy oral habits. Here are some essential tips to make every dental appointment a positive experience:
1. Start Early
- The first visit by age one or within six months of the first tooth erupting. Early visits help:
Establish a trusted relationship with the dentist.
Prevent tooth decay and spot any early concerns.
Familiarize children with the dental environment, reducing fear and anxiety.
2. Maintain Regular Visits
- Consistency is key to good oral health. Schedule check-ups every six months to:
Ensure early detection of cavities or misalignment issues. - Reinforce good oral hygiene habits with professional cleanings and fluoride treatments.
3. Practice at Home
A child’s perception of the dentist starts at home. Help them feel comfortable by:
- Using positive words when talking about dental visits. Avoid scary terms like “pain” or “needle.”
- Role-playing pretend dental visits to make the real experience feel familiar.
- Encouraging daily brushing and flossing to instill good oral hygiene habits.
4. Choose the Right Time
Timing can impact how cooperative your child is during the appointment. To ensure a stress-free visit:
- Pick a time when your child is well-rested and fed, avoiding nap times.
Avoid scheduling during busy or cranky periods, like right after school.
Keep the day of the appointment relaxed and positive to prevent unnecessary anxiety.
